Freelensing: Who needs an attached lens anyway?

To take photographs using the Freelensing technique, remove the lens from the body of the camera and manually move it around to focus. See this how to example from Luke Roberts:



Gizmodo has a great gallery of photos taken with this technique. They end up somewhat blurry and surreal-ly dreamlike. See the below example by photographer Ian Doss:




*If you have a live view option on your camera, you can control this much tighter.* - Jeff
